In this study, we used the LC-ESI-MS/MS technique to elucidate effects of stir-frying on lipidomics oat flour before and after storage. We detected 1540 lipids in 54 subclasses; triglycerides were most abundant, followed by diacylglycerol, ceramide (Cer), digalactosyldiacylglycerol, cardiolipin, phosphatidylcholine.
